Foresters Score Comeback Victory at MSOE

Box Score

The Lake Forest College men's hockey team erased a two-goal deficit and prevailed 4-3 at Milwaukee School of Engineering Saturday night.

After taking the lead at the 5:51 mark of the opening period on a score by sophomore forward Ben Perkins, the Forester surrendered the game's next three goals, the last a power play tally just 25 seconds into the third.

The comeback began with the conversion of a power play opportunity by Forester freshman forward Jared Gerger at the 3:29 mark. Freshman defenseman Hardy Wagner assisted on the goal for his first career point.

The Foresters tied the game at 12:42 on junior defenseman Scotty Nicholson's first career goal and took the lead 72 seconds later on another score by Gerger. What proved to be the game-winner was assisted by senior forward Josh Giacomin and freshman defenseman Connor Sullivan, who earned his first career point on the play.

Lake Forest was outshot 32-30 on the night but junior goaltender Nick Wiencek made 29 saves, including 11 in each of the final two periods. He improved to 2-1-0 with a .957 save percentage on the season.

The victory improved the Foresters' overall record to 3-1-1 and they are now 1-0-1 in Northern Collegiate Hockey Association play. MSOE fell to 1-1-2 overall and 0-1-1 in the league.

Lake Forest will take on Aurora University twice next weekend. The teams will face off Friday afternoon at 3:00 at Aurora and Saturday night at 7:00 in Alumni Memorial Fieldhouse.
